African Mining Professionals Association Makes Strong Showing at 2023 ADU

The African Mining Professionals Association of Australia (AMPAA) had a strong presence at the 2023 Africa Down Under (ADU) conference in Perth. The conference is the leading forum for Africa-Australia business relations, and AMPAA members used the opportunity to reconnect with mining professionals from across the continent, network with new contacts, and learn about the latest trends in the mining industry.

AMPAA President, Benjamin Osei-Akoto, thanked members for their participation and contribution to the conference. He said, “I want to thank the team for the good work done during the 2023 ADU, especially Wamunyina Mahalihali⁩ for her excellent chairing of a session.”

He recognized the efforts of Member Engagement Committee chair, Gabriel Owusu-Bempah as well as Stakeholder Engagement Committee chair, Mark Atta-Danso, who met with the President of Botswana at the conference.

Osei-Akoto also commended a number of AMPAA members who volunteered their service at the event. They include; Jonas Sackey, Bosco Tetteh, Frank Otabil and Victory Chimchetaram Eme.

In addition to reconnecting with old colleagues and meeting new contacts, AMPAA members also used the ADU conference to learn about the latest trends in the mining industry. Osei-Akoto said, “There is a scramble for Africa’s critical minerals and African governments are exploring capabilities to build and understand markets as well as negotiate deals.” He added, “I think we need to challenge ourselves as Africans and invest, generate capital, be shareholders and then we can shape the agenda of the industry.”

Bill Repard of Paydirt, the organizer of the ADU conference, expressed appreciation for the impressive participation of AMPAA members. He said, “The ADU conference is a key event for the African mining industry, and AMPAA’s participation is a testament to the importance of the relationship between Australia and Africa.”

The ADU conference was a valuable opportunity for AMPAA members to network with mining professionals from across Africa and Australia, learn about the latest trends in the industry, and discuss ways to promote cooperation and collaboration between the two continents. The association is committed to continuing to build strong relationships with its members and partners, and the ADU conference was a significant step in that direction.
